Linux System Administrator

CAI - Evanston, IL

Apply Now

Job Description

Linux System AdministratorReq number:R7336Employment type:Full timeWorksite flexibility:OnsiteWho we areCAI is a global services firm with over 9,000 associates worldwide and a yearly revenue of $1.3 billion+. We have over 40 years of excellence in uniting talent and technology to power the possible for our clients, colleagues, and communities. As a privately held company, we have the freedom and focus to do what is right—whatever it takes. Our tailor-made solutions create lasting results across the public and commercial sectors, and we are trailblazers in bringing neurodiversity to the enterprise.Job SummaryWe are looking for a motivated Linux System Administrator ready to take us to the next level! If you have strong Linux System Administrator experience and are looking for your next career move, apply now.Job DescriptionWe are looking for a Linux System Administrator to support and manage Linux environments, including software deployment, system maintenance, and cybersecurity measures. This position will be Full-Time and Onsite, with employees expected to work onsite 5 days per week. This is a 35-hour work week.Only work authorizations that will not require sponsorship now or in the future will be considered.What You’ll Do Set up, upgrade, configure, and manage automated patching for Linux servers and VMs using Uyuni infrastructure and configuration management platformsMaintain a schedule to patch all Linux servers and VMsMonitor application and server availability and proactively address issuesPlan, coordinate, and implement network security measures to protect data, software, and hardwareImplement upgrades and technology application installs as neededRecommend and implement changes to improve system and network configurationsPerform data backups, restores, and disaster recovery operationsMaintain and review logs related to network, application, and system functionsPerform routine network and system startup and shutdown procedures and maintain internal controlsCoordinate with the IT team to minimize downtime and align patching schedules with broader IT strategiesDesign, configure, test, and maintain computer hardware, networking software, and operating systems softwareBe on call 24/7 to address critical IT needsPerform other duties as assigned by managementWhat You'll NeedRequired:Bachelor’s degree in computer science (advanced degree is a plus)4-6 years of experience in Linux System Administrator support2-4 years of general desktop/network/hardware and software support experienceStrong ability to maintain and support Linux environments (SUSE, CentOS, Red Hat)Proven experience managing Red Hat Satellite Server for automated patching, updates, and content managementAbility to evaluate and implement alternative automated patching systems for improved efficiency, cost savings, and securityExpertise in implementing robust monitoring solutions for Linux VMsResponsible for maintaining detailed documentation of patching processes, configurations, and customizationsProven ability to create a collaborative working environment with business, vendor, and technical resourcesStrong verbal and written communication skillsAbility to work independently and with groups, with limited supervisionPreferred:Knowledge of technologies such as SaltStack for configuration management and orchestration, Spacewalk for Linux systems managementProficiency in scripting languages like Bash and Python for automationCybersecurity experience including virus and ransomware detection and mitigationKnowledge of security aspects like networking, access control, firewalls, disaster prevention/recovery, and data encryptionProficiency in API interactions and XML-RPC for integration and automationFamiliarity with software licensingDatabase administration experiencePhysical Demands Ability to safely and successfully perform the essential job functions consistent with the ADA and other federal, state, and local standards.Ability to conduct repetitive tasks on a computer, utilizing a mouse, keyboard, and monitor.Must be able to communicate with customers/team members over the phone and in person.Sedentary work that involves sitting or remaining stationary most of the time with occasional need to move around the office to attend meetings, etc.#LI-NA1Reasonable accommodation statementIf you require a reasonable accommodation in completing this application, interviewing, completing any pre-employment testing, or otherwise participating in the employment selection process, please direct your inquiries to or (888) 824 – 8111.$52.00 - $57.00 per hourThe pay range for this position is listed above. Exact compensation may vary based on several factors, including location, experience, and education. Benefit packages include medical, dental, and vision insurance, as well as 401k retirement account access. Employees in this role may also be entitled to paid sick leave and/or other paid time off as provided by applicable law.
